What Are AI Tools?
AI tools are advanced software applications developed to simulate human intelligence and carry out tasks such as natural language processing, picture recognition, and decision-making. Leveraging generative AI modern technologies like ChatGPT from OpenAI, these devices are transforming different markets by providing innovative services.
These best AI tools function as effective help for businesses and people looking to simplify operations, boost efficiency, and get much deeper understandings via information analysis.
For instance, DALL-E, an impressive AI device developed by OpenAI, can produce natural photos from textual summaries, revolutionizing the field of computer system vision and graphic style. Similarly, Midjourney is one more noteworthy device that leverages generative AI to create immersive 3D web content for online experiences and increased reality applications.
Just How Do AI Tools Work?
AI tools function with facility algorithms and designs such as artificial intelligence, natural language processing, and semantic networks, which allow them to analyze data, pick up from it, and make educated choices.
One noticeable example of such AI tools is ChatGPT, a language model that produces human-like text reactions by leveraging deep learning techniques. ChatGPT uses a huge neural network educated on huge quantities of message information to understand context and create meaningful replies.
Similarly, Otter.ai is an AI transcription tool that uses NLP to transform speech right into text with outstanding precision. It refines audio recordings, identifies speech patterns, and records them right into readable message by analyzing etymological frameworks.

What Are the Different Types of AI Tools?
AI tools can be classified into numerous kinds based on their performances and applications, including Natural Language Processing (NLP), Machine Learning (ML), robotics, and computer system vision, each offering one-of-a-kind benefits and make use of cases across various markets.
Natural Language Processing (NLP).
Natural Language Processing (NLP) tools, such as ChatGPT, allow machines to recognize, translate, and react to human language, facilitating tasks like sentiment evaluation and conversational interfaces.
NLP devices have changed different industries by offering enhanced capacities beyond standard information analysis. For instance, view evaluation devices can analyze heaps of textual data from social media sites systems to assess consumer opinions, thereby aiding organizations customize their methods appropriately. Language processing applications allow more tailored client communications through chatbots and computerized feedback systems, improving general user experience.
Artificial Intelligence (ML).
Artificial Intelligence (ML) devices evaluate data patterns and make use of predictive analytics to give insights and make it possible for personalized experiences.
Via advanced algorithms and information processing, these tools have the ability to learn from historic data and choose without explicit shows, making them invaluable in a selection of markets.
For example, in ecommerce, ML tools are vital for generating tailored suggestions for consumers, while in production, they are utilized for predictive upkeep to anticipate devices failures before they happen.
Platforms like Apollo.io aid sales groups in prospecting and engaging with leads, while Fireflies automates conference notes and aids in boosting interaction effectiveness.
Robotics.
Robotics devices leverage AI to automate physical tasks and procedures, ranging from making to medical care, boosting effectiveness and precision.
In the manufacturing sector, robots are utilized to assemble products on assembly lines, increasing manufacturing rate while keeping precision. In health care, robot surgical treatment assists medical professionals in carrying out complicated procedures with boosted precision, resulting in quicker healing times for people. The retail industry makes use of robotics for supply administration and order fulfillment, streamlining operations and minimizing errors.
Computer system Vision.
Computer system vision tools make use of AI to interpret and comprehend visual information from the world, driving advancements in photo recognition and independent systems.
These sophisticated innovations have a wide range of applications throughout different sectors, changing processes and process. In medical care, computer system vision enables early illness discovery via medical imaging evaluation. In retail, it improves the buying experience with individualized referrals and enhanced fact try-on attributes.
In production, computer system vision systems enhance production lines by detecting defects in real-time, ensuring quality assurance. The auto sector benefits considerably from computer vision through the development of self-governing lorries, enhancing road safety and reshaping transportation framework.
What Are the Top AI Tools Available?
The leading AI tools available today consist of systems like Google Cloud AI, IBM Watson, Microsoft Azure AI, Amazon SageMaker, and options from OpenAI, each providing a range of capacities and solutions tailored to fulfill varied business needs.
Google Cloud AI Platform.
Google Cloud AI Platform supplies a thorough collection of machine learning and AI solutions that take advantage of Google's cloud computer infrastructure for scalable and efficient AI services.
By including innovative technologies like TensorFlow and AutoML, Google Cloud AI Platform allows individuals to construct, train, and release artificial intelligence versions with exceptional simplicity. Its seamless assimilation with other Google Cloud solutions improves the process of data preparation, version assessment, and release throughout different sectors.
The platform's robust APIs and pre-trained models allow designers to take advantage of effective natural language processing (NLP), picture recognition, and recommendation system capabilities, boosting the general AI development experience.
IBM Watson.
IBM Watson is an AI-powered system that best ai tools in marketing offers cognitive computer and advanced analytics services to aid organizations open brand-new understandings and drive development.
With its tremendous computer power and capability to procedure vast quantities of data, IBM Watson can evaluate unstructured information such as message, pictures, and videos to derive useful insights. This capacity makes it a game-changer in industries like health care, financing, and advertising, where intricate information analysis is crucial. Its natural language processing attribute makes it possible for users to communicate with it in a human-like fashion, making it straightforward and accessible. The application of IBM Watson varies, varying from customized medicine to risk assessment in financial, showcasing its adaptability and innovative possibility.
Microsoft Azure AI.
Microsoft Azure AI integrates AI capabilities right into its cloud solutions, offering businesses the devices they require to develop, deploy, and manage AI applications successfully.
This assimilation allows companies to take advantage of the power of artificial intelligence without the demand for substantial expertise in AI development. With Azure AI, organizations can take advantage of devices such as Azure Machine Learning, Cognitive Services, and Azure Bot Service to create ingenious services. Azure's AI attributes like natural language processing, computer vision, and speech acknowledgment allow firms to enhance consumer experiences, automate processes, and gain important understandings from information.
Amazon SageMaker.
Amazon SageMaker is a completely taken care of equipment discovering service by AWS that allows developers to rapidly develop, train, and deploy machine learning versions at scale.
Among the crucial attributes of Amazon SageMaker is its ease of use, which makes it possible for programmers of all ability levels to deal with complex machine discovering jobs without the demand for specific know-how. With its integrated advancement setting (IDE) and pre-built algorithms, SageMaker streamlines the entire maker discovering process, from information preprocessing to design deployment.
In Addition, Amazon SageMaker also provides smooth combination with various AWS solutions, such as S3, IAM, and CloudWatch, making it much easier to handle data, permissions, and monitoring within the acquainted AWS ecological community. This assimilation not only simplifies process but also enhances protection and scalability.
OpenAI.
OpenAI is a leading organization in generative AI, known for establishing advanced devices like ChatGPT and DALL-E, which are transforming natural language processing and photo generation.
These cutting-edge devices have substantially advanced the capacities of AI systems, allowing them to recognize and create human-like text and visuals with impressive precision.
ChatGPT, as an example, has actually been widely adopted in numerous markets, such as customer care, material creation, and educational platforms, enhancing interaction and creativity.
On the other hand, DALL-E has made groundbreaking strides in creating novel pictures from textual descriptions, supplying enormous capacity in layout, advertising and marketing, and art markets.

Enhancing Supply Chain Management.
AI tools optimize supply chain monitoring by boosting presence, predicting needs, and enhancing logistics, inevitably improving effectiveness and minimizing costs.
One of the essential AI tools that change supply chain monitoring is anticipating analytics software application. This technology utilizes historical data and real-time information to forecast need patterns precisely. By predicting demand variations, firms can maximize supply levels, decrease stockouts, and enhance total consumer contentment.
AI-powered optimization devices, such as course optimization formulas, aid in mapping out the most efficient shipment paths, decreasing transport expenses, and enhancing on-time distributions. The implementation of machine learning formulas enables continual renovation in forecasting precision and decision-making processes, bring about aggressive supply chain monitoring methods.
